monarch-

A ruler.

encomienda-

A gift of land by the king of Spain, which gave a person control of the land and the people living there.

missionary-

A person sent to a new land to spread his or her religion.

drought-

A long period without rain.

investor-

A person who risks money in a business, hoping to earn a prophet.

cash crop-

A crop that is grown to sell, rather than to be used by the grower.

House of Burgesses-

The first legislative body in the American colonies; in Virginia, this body included representatives elected by the colony's landowners.

representatives-

A person to act on behalf of others.

pilgrim-

A person who makes a journey for religious reasons

Mayflower Compact-

An agreement by the pilgrims to govern themselves and make just laws.

indentured servant-

A person who agrees to work for a set period of time without pay, in exchange for necessities such as transportation, food, clothing, and shelter.

Puritan-

An early settler who left England so he or she could practice a religion freely.

Northwest passage-

A mythical shortcut by water from the Atlantic to the Pacific Ocean.

commerce-

The buying and selling of products on a large scale.

class structure-

The organization of people in a society according to wealth and power.
